MANILA, Philippines — College of St. Benilde aims to regain its confidence and maintain its grip on the lead when it battles Jose Rizal U today in NCAA Season 100 at the Filoil EcoOil Arena.

The Blazers played horrendously in their last two outings, escaping past the San Sebastian Stags, 96-94, in overtime and succumbing to the Arellano U Chiefs, 73-71, to fall into a tie with the Mapua Cardinals with 6-2 slates.

They battle the Bombers, who improved to 3-5 with a 75-63 win over the Emilio Aguinaldo Generals Saturday, at 11 a.m. today with nothing in mind than sealing the the No. 1 spot entering the second round of the elims.

But JRU coach Louie Gonzales vowed to give CSB a run for its money.

“We will do our best to give them a fight,” said Gonzales.
